Kodiak Gas Services, Inc.
ENERGY · OIL & GAS EQUIPMENT & SERVICES · USA
Kodiak Gas Services, LLC provides contract compression infrastructure services for the oil and gas industry in the United States. The company is headquartered in Montgomery, Texas.
Tenaris SA ADR
ENERGY · OIL & GAS EQUIPMENT & SERVICES · USA
Tenaris SA produces and sells welded and seamless tubular steel products; and provides related services for the oil and gas industry and other industrial applications. The company is headquartered in Luxembourg, Luxembourg.
